Penelope Keith stars as Agatha Raisin in three full-cast BBC Radio 4 dramas.
After a lifetime spent in public relations, the drinking and smoking one-woman dynamo that is Agatha Raisin struggles to adapt to life in a quiet Cotswold village.
Penelope Keith stars as Agatha Raisin, Miss Marple with attitude, in three full-cast dramas based on the bestselling books by M.C. Beaton.
Agatha Raisin and the Quiche of Death - In her first extended radio appearance, Agatha Raisin determines to make her mark by winning the local baking competition. When the judge is poisoned by her efforts, she investigates and uncovers a web of extra-marital sex and pastry-based favours.
Agatha Raisin and the Vicious Vet - A handsome vet is found stabbed with a syringeful of tranquiliser. Was it an accident or did someone put him to sleep? Agatha sets off on a tale of beastly behaviour and animal passion.
Agatha Raisin and the Body in the Bathroom - Agatha and James are determined to find out who killed the village vet and a local librarian, but they resort to barefaced lies, burglary and badger watching.
